The Connection
The Connection is a statewide community-based human services agency in Connecticut dedicated to building safe, healthy, and caring communities. With over 50 years of experience, the organization provides a continuum of services that address homelessness, mental illness, substance use, and community justice rehabilitation for individuals and families. Offering programs for children, young adults, and adults, The Connection focuses on empowering clients through trauma-informed care and culturally competent practices. Their comprehensive approach includes outpatient care, residential settings, and housing assistance, all aimed at helping individuals reach their full potential as productive and valued citizens. St Vincent's Special Needs Services
In 1955, St Vincent's Special Needs Service was established in Bridgeport as a therapy treatment program for children with cerebral palsy. It has since evolved into a major provider of specialized lifelong education and therapeutic programs for children and adults with multiple developmental disabilities and special health care needs in southern Connecticut. The organization has been a subsidiary of the St. Vincent's Health Services system since 1987. Its programs are inclusive, offering individuals with special needs and those without special needs opportunities to participate in activities, learning from each other. In all its programs, St. Vincent s is committed to assist those with special needs to live fully and independently. Its staff includes early childhood and special education teachers and assistants, physical and occupational therapists, speech/language pathologists, adult day program specialists and assistants, job coaches, residential direct care counselors, community recreation and family support facilitators, and other specialists in the education, health and human services fields. The center is located in Trumbull, Conn.
